Naveen dedicates documentary” India’s Game” to freedom fighters, India hockey players winning Olympic Gold

Bhubaneswar, Aug 16 (Representative) Chief Minister Naveen Patnaik on Tuesday on the occasion of Independence Day, inaugurated the premiere of documentary film “India’s Game –A story of a team that united the nation. The Sports & Youth Services Department of Odisha government in partnership with Hockey India, proudly premiered the documentary film “India’s Game – a compelling account of a sports team that united the nation and ignited the flame of national pride. Patnaik inaugurated the premiere, held at the Convention Centre, Lok Seva Bhawan in Bhubaneswar this evening and felicitated the hockey legends and hockey historians for their contribution to Hockey. Speaking at the occasion,the Chief Minister said, “On the august occasion of the Independence Day, we dedicate this documentary to all the freedom fighters who fought for the dream of Independent India and to all the hockey players who won Olympic gold medals bringing glory to the nation. This film is a tribute to the spirit of hockey and Indian nationalism”. The film was made based on the original idea of Secretary to Chief Minister V K Pandian, to document the role of Hockey in Indian nationalism. He was inspired by the life experience of Biju Patnaik, legendary freedom fighter and father of the Chief Minister Naveen Patnaik.

During the independence movement, the freedom fighters were motivated by the victories of the Indian team against the colonial rulers like British and, Germans The documentary, created by Level Films UK, chronicles the extraordinary journey of the Indian team that soared to victory against formidable adversaries including Hitler’s Germany, Great Britain, and Pakistan, securing back-to-back Olympic gold medals. It stands as a testament to the unifying power of sports and the spirit of India’s sporting heritage symbolizing the journey of a nation that was united by a game that transcends boundaries and fosters a shared sense of pride. The Odisha government and Hockey India have provided the support in the making of this historic documentary. The collaboration between Odisha and Hockey India has not only reignited the state’s hockey prowess but also fostered the growth of the sport across the nation.. The premiere was attended by hockey legends Gurbux Singh, Harbinder Singh and also current Indian hockey stars Rani Rampal, Manpreet Singh, Amit Rohidas as well as Hockey India President Dilip Tirkey among several other international hockey players from the state. Odisha Sports Minister Tusharkanti Behera, Chief Secretary Pradeep Jena, Secretary Sports & Youth Services Vineel Krishna and other esteemed dignitaries of the state government also attended the premiere.
